About H.G. Infra Engineering Limited
H.G. Infra Engineering Limited, together with its subsidiaries, engages in the provision of engineering, procurement, and construction (EPC) services in India. It operates through two segments, Construction and Renewable segments. The company provides EPC services on a turnkey basis and hybrid annuity model for civil construction and related infrastructure projects. It also undertakes projects under the hybrid annuity model, including transportation, renewable energy, and emerging areas, such as battery energy storage systems and power transmission. In addition, the company operates, constructs and maintains roads, highways, bridges, flyovers, railway lines, other infrastructure contract, and related works, as well as railways, metro, solar powered plant, water infrastructure projects, and transmission and distribution projects. Further, it generates and sells electricity. The company serves central and state government agencies, statutory authorities, and private sector enterprises. H.G. Infra Engineering Limited was incorporated in 2003 and is based in Jaipur, India.

H.G. Infra Engineering declares final dividend of Rs. 2 per share at AGM
H.G. Infra Engineering Limited shareholders approved a final dividend of ₹2 per equity share at the company's 24th Annual General Meeting. The virtual meeting also saw the adoption of financial statements, re-appointment of directors, and approval of increased borrowing limits. All proposed agenda items passed with the necessary majority.
H.G. Infra Engineering Surges 5% After Bagging LOI For ₹1,575 Cr Power Transmission Project
H.G. Infra Engineering's shares rose 5% after securing a Letter of Intent for a ₹1,575 crore power transmission project. The project involves developing two substations and associated transmission lines in Uttar Pradesh. This expands the company's presence into the intra-state power transmission business.
